Implementing the right inventory control system can lead to significant improvements in business operations. For instance, businesses that utilize automated inventory systems report a 30% reduction in stock discrepancies. This is primarily due to real-time tracking and data entry, which minimizes human error. With the right technology, businesses can better predict inventory needs, manage supply chains more effectively, and respond to market changes swiftly.

Key Features to Look for in IT Asset Tracking Software When selecting the best IT asset tracking software, business owners should prioritize several key features that can enhance operational efficiency. These include real-time tracking capabilities, integration with existing systems (e.g., ERP software), user-friendly interfaces, customizable reporting options, and robust security measures. By ensuring that the software includes these features, businesses can better manage their assets, leading to improved productivity and reduced operational costs. For example, a construction company implementing such software might notice a reduction in equipment downtime due to better tracking, ultimately reflecting on their bottom line.

How Inventory Tracking Enhances Operational Efficiency Effective inventory tracking is fundamental to ensuring that businesses can operate smoothly. By implementing robust inventory tracking solutions, organizations can reduce human errors, minimize wastage, and improve accuracy in stock levels. This not only saves time but also reduces costs associated with excess inventory or stockouts.

For example, a retail business utilizing inventory tracking software can automate the reordering process when stock levels reach a predefined threshold. This ensures that products are always available for customers, minimizing lost sales opportunities. Additionally, the software can analyze sales patterns to predict future inventory needs, allowing businesses to adjust their stock levels proactively.
